Fred E. Hendon, 71, of Florence, a beloved child of God, went to be with the Lord on Sunday, August 14, 2011. He was the director of the Shoals Praise and Worship Choir.
The service to glorify God and to celebrate Fred''s life will be held Wednesday at 3:30 p.m. at Christ Chapel. Gary Cosby, the choir pastor, and Henry Melton will officiate. Visitation will begin at 1:30 p.m. at the church. Burial will follow at Tri-Cities Memorial Gardens.
While working at Reynolds Metals Co. he went to school at Florence State College to earn his education degree. He taught in the Florence City School system before being appointed Principal of Harlan School in 1981. He served as Choir Director of Central Baptist Church, Valley Grove Baptist Church and Underwood Baptist Church. Fred led the community choir at the 1999 Tony Evans Crusade. From that event, the Shoals Praise and Worship Choir was born and in 13 years has grown to 200 members.
Fred was first and foremost a Christian whose drive, passion and desire was to serve the Lord. After that, his other passion was the University of Alabama football. He was a devoted friend, strong influence, spiritual leader and mentor. He was also a "headstrong" father figure to all his chosen family, who loved him as much as he loved them. He was a man who knew how to lead and guide all those he was associated with in such a way that he was never intrusive. For Fred, life was to be lived and he lived his life to the fullest. From breeding and raising canaries and goats at his home in Florence to driving to Tuscaloosa for Dreamland ribs, Fred always had a smile on his face, some mischief in his eyes and love for the Lord and all his fellow man in his heart.
